DETROIT — The Tigers invested huge in a star-studded rotation to assist them go for it in 2026. They picked up a giant win Sunday night time by taking a web page out of supervisor A.J. Hinch’s “pitching chaos” playbook from two years in the past, after they didn’t have sufficient starters to fill out a rotation however sufficient arms to make a run to the playoffs.
“Felt nostalgic, for certain,” catcher Jake Rogers mentioned half-jokingly.
And if the Tigers make one other run this October with their formidable starters lined up, they will look again at Sunday’s 7-1 win over the Rangers as a possible turning level. On an evening when Rangers right-hander Jack Leiter regarded unhittable for 4 innings, the Tigers traded zeros with him by mixing and matching relievers till they bought the massive swing they wanted.
“Large,” mentioned Spencer Torkelson, whose two-run homer within the fifth swung the sport in Detroit’s favor. “I feel it’s simply enormous for our confidence. There’s so many alternative methods to win a baseball sport. Even when a starter’s bought all of his pitches working and he’s punching us out each different batter, we are able to keep locked in, as a result of somebody’s going to get a mistake and somebody’s going to have the ability to capitalize.”
Positive, they’d quite have a dominant starter rolling like Leiter was. And between Tarik Skubal and Framber Valdez, they’ve loads of alternatives for these kind of outings. However it most likely says extra about this workforce that it may well nonetheless win a sport this fashion.
“I’m simply actually, actually happy with our mindset,” Hinch mentioned, “as a lot as I’m for our manufacturing.”
Two years after Hinch popularized the “pitching chaos” label, it’s nonetheless a little bit of a misnomer. What appears to be like chaotic from the surface — pitchers coming into at nontraditional factors in a sport — typically hides the logic behind it. Sunday was about greater than filling the innings left when Casey Mize went on the injured listing final week. It was about profitable a collection and placing collectively back-to-back victories for the primary time because the final homestand (April 22-23 in opposition to the Brewers).
As soon as lefty Tyler Holton jogged in from the bullpen to open the sport and right-hander Brenan Hanifee instantly started warming, Hinch’s logic started to emerge: Match up lefties for Brandon Nimmo and Corey Seager early within the order, then search for size behind them.
“I belief Tyler Holton in opposition to any group of hitters,” Hinch mentioned. “When he’s at his finest, he’s fairly unbelievable. When he’s not at his finest, he’s very aggressive and can give us every little thing that he has. He’s used to it. It’s not new to him. And it provides them a choice level on find out how to stack their lineup, righties and lefties.”
Holton’s begin lasted simply three batters by design, nevertheless it labored. He didn’t retire Nimmo, however he fanned Seager. Hanifee gave up a two-out single to Josh Jung however retired his subsequent 5 batters. Brant Hurter, quietly one of many Tigers’ success tales in a shorter function this season, took the second flip by way of the Rangers lineup, hanging out Nimmo and Seager, then retired them each once more, together with Seager on a double play to erase a leadoff baserunner within the sixth.
The trio mixed for five 2/3 scoreless innings, however that was half the problem. One way or the other, that they had to determine Leiter.
Leiter — roughed up in his MLB debut at Comerica Park two years in the past — retired Detroit’s first 12 batters so as with six strikeouts. With a fastball crossing 98 mph and a curveball that was dropping into the strike zone at 84 mph, Leiter saved Tigers hitters guessing till he labored again into the center of the order within the fifth.
“I imply, holy cow,” Rogers mentioned. “These first 3-4 innings, I don’t suppose he missed a spot. It was completely unbelievable.”
Mentioned Torkelson: “He was sharp; I really feel like he had loads working for him. It was staying prepared for a mistake.”
The primary mistake was a four-pitch stroll to Riley Greene main off the fifth. The second mistake was a dangling slider to Torkelson after placing him in an 0-2 gap on fastballs.
“I say it loads, however he actually is one swing away from altering the sport,” Hinch mentioned. “The homer was a game-changer, actually.”
The sport swung from there. Leiter struck out 10 however left with 5 runs over 6 2/3 innings. Hurter (4-0) tossed 3 1/3 scoreless innings to earn his team-leading fourth win of the season. With Skubal and Valdez lined up the subsequent two nights in opposition to the Crimson Sox, the Tigers can return to using their aces. However their throwback win doubtlessly looms giant.
